First, let's clarify the origins of the official compilation, which remains a high mark for retro fighting game fans. Officially titled Mortal Kombat Arcade Kollection , this compilation is a 2011 digital release that sought to bring back the glory days of the arcade. It was co-developed by NetherRealm Studios, Other Ocean Interactive, and Code Mystics, and published by Warner Bros. Games. This title is a compilation of the first three classic 2D fighting games: the original Mortal Kombat (1992), the acclaimed Mortal Kombat II (1993), and Ultimate Mortal Kombat 3 (1995).
